White House Way Conservation Area Appraisal and Management Plan

Solihull Council is reviewing the White House Way Conservation Area Appraisal and Management Plan and is seeking views.
The document records the characteristics of the area and provides guidance for those looking to make changes, including specific planning requirements.
A consultation takes place for six weeks from Tuesday 14 October until Tuesday 25 November.
You can read the document in full, a timetable of key dates,and view Frequently Asked Questions on this page.
All responses to the consultation will be considered and feedback will help to develop the final White House Way Conservation Area Appraisal and Management Plan.
